Differentiation Induction
Embryonic stem cells (ES cells) and induced pluripotent stem cells (iPS cells) possess both pluripotency and self-renewal capacity. Pluripotency refers to the ability to differentiate into various cell types, while self-renewal refers to the ability to divide while maintaining the same characteristics. Signal transduction is involved in the differentiation of cells into specific types, and by regulating these signals using medium additives such as small molecules and cytokines, cell differentiation can be efficiently induced.
StemSure® series
StemSure® Serum Replacement is a serum replacement for ES/iPS cell culture. Since serum contains factors that induce differentiation of cells, serum replacements are commonly used when culturing ES/iPS cells to maintain their undifferentiated states. ES/ iPS cells can thus be cultured safely using this product. The product is safe to handle as it is not categorized as a poisonous substance. Murine ES cells cultured in medium containing StemSure Serum Replacement have been used to create chimera mice and to achieve germline transmission.

Animal-free Cytokines
Animal-free cytokines are expressed and purified from E. coli that was cultured without any animal-derived materials. There is a minimal risk of viral contaminations that would otherwise be caused by the presence of animal-derived raw materials. These cytokines can be used in the same way as regular cytokines. iMatrix Series (MATRIXOME, Inc.)
The iMatrix Series of products are recombinant proteins that designed based on human laminin's "E8" region.. They have been used by many researchers as scaffold substrates for culturing cells, including pluripotent stem cells and mesenchymal stem cells (MSC).
